I figured it would be nice to have a RC release at last! There are no show-stopping bugs left AFAIK.

Version 2.0 RC1                                September 26, 2009
-----------------------------------------------------------------
@ Okay, seriously, 10 months in beta and 6 public beta versions, that's more than enough... It's pretty stable now, so I'm going RC ;)
! I believe the $desc part in getEmbedObject() should be htmlspecialchar'ed... Needs to be verified.
+ Giving a try to captions below opened pictures when possible. Might be worth debating it. Please tell me if you like/dislike them.
! Fixed potential undefined index error in moderation panel
+ Added support for SMF 2.0 RC2's new Wysiwyg editor box system
! SMF2 RC2 now uses addLoadEvent() instead of add_load_event(), so replaced all tests for add_load_event() to improve compatibility
  (this may cause issues on the gallery homepage with SMF2 RC1 and earlier if you have other mods using Javascript, just edit the files if it bothers you.)
* When editing an item, if it has a forced thumbnail, show it below the file browser rather than to the right of it -- better layout IMHO
! titlebg class can't be used for tall objects in SMF2 RC2 + Curve theme, so replaced it with windowbg in album pages
* A couple of changes to accomodate for mods

The "Dragooon came back for a round, how about sticking around?" fixes: (yes I like to do poetry in changelogs.)

! Users were being shown a misleading error message when trying to delete a permission profile without selecting a fallback profile for related albums
! In user albums permission area, users were sometimes being shown albums which they did not own
! "Toggle all" option was being displayed even when not needed
! Comments were failing to be deleted from moderation area
